Luke 12:29 Interlinear

And ye neither seek what ye shall eat or what ye shall drink And neither be ye of doubtful mind

Word-by-Word Analysis

#OriginalStrong'sEnglishDefinition
1καὶG2532Andand, also, even, so then, too, etc.; often used in connection (or composition) with other particles or small words
2ὑμεῖςG5210yeyou (as subjective of verb)
3μὴG3361neither(adverb) not, (conjunction) lest; also (as an interrogative implying a negative answer (whereas g3756 expects an affirmative one)) whether
4ζητεῖτεG2212seekto seek (literally or figuratively); specially, (by hebraism) to worship (god), or (in a bad sense) to plot (against life)
5τίG5101whatan interrogative pronoun, who, which or what (in direct or indirect questions)
6φάγητεG5315ye shall eatto eat (literally or figuratively)
7G2228ordisjunctive, or; comparative, than
8τίG5101whatan interrogative pronoun, who, which or what (in direct or indirect questions)
9πίητεG4095ye shall drinkto imbibe (literally or figuratively)
10καὶG2532Andand, also, even, so then, too, etc.; often used in connection (or composition) with other particles or small words
11μὴG3361neither(adverb) not, (conjunction) lest; also (as an interrogative implying a negative answer (whereas g3756 expects an affirmative one)) whether
12μετεωρίζεσθε·G3349be ye of doubtful mindto raise in mid-air, i.e., (figuratively) suspend (passively, fluctuate or be anxious)
